Output 26ec24626338efc8d0f67b7e7198a42689f1163602378bfcdc89ebee4af6e1f5:0

value
31894
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cf0fef32adc3b23085fb72c3a70773435e9acf5a OP_EQUAL
address
3LZrtPgYe9jijmTFrzXxdmifb8nUU6nKDu
transaction
26ec24626338efc8d0f67b7e7198a42689f1163602378bfcdc89ebee4af6e1f5
confirmations
176362
spent
true